Danny Welbeck is none of those things you seem to think he is, apart from young, he's slower than Chadli, a worse dribbler than Townsend and is as prolific as Michael Dawson.

There is no way that we should pay £15,000,000 for a player who thinks he's a centre forward but only managed to score 20 goals, contribute 14 assists the 5000 minutes that he has amassed in his entire career.
JRod on the other hand know's he's a left wing forward and contributed 17 goals and 3 assists in 2900 minutes this season, then we have Loic Remy who played 2100 minutes this season, contributed 14 goals and 3 assists in a Newcastle team that were on the beach in March.

Both are cheaper, both a proven, both are more experienced and both don't have a profile, wage demands or ego that have been elevated by that red shirt he wears.
The most important thing though is that we should not be helping Man United by picking up their cast offs, if it was Mata, James Wilson or Nick Powell then I'd snap their hand off but because they're prospects or proven, Welbeck is neither.
